Solvents And Detergents
Solvents and detergents are commonly used in industrial cleaning to dissolve and remove tough stains and residues. Solvents are effective in breaking down oil-based substances, while detergents are designed to remove water-based contaminants. Both solvents and detergents are available in various formulations to cater to different cleaning requirements.
Here are some key features of solvents and detergents:
- Solvents are ideal for removing stubborn grease and oil stains.
- Detergents are effective in removing general dirt and grime.
- They can be used on a wide range of surfaces, including metal, glass, and plastic.
- Some solvents and detergents are biodegradable, making them environmentally friendly options.
Degreasers And Decontaminants
Degreasers and decontaminants are specialized industrial cleaning solutions used to eliminate heavy grease buildup and hazardous substances. They are commonly employed in industries such as automotive, manufacturing, and food processing, where grease and contaminants can pose safety risks.
Here are some key points about degreasers and decontaminants:
- Degreasers are specifically formulated to dissolve and remove grease, oil, and other tough residues.
- They are highly effective in cleaning machinery, equipment, and surfaces prone to heavy grease buildup.
- Decontaminants are designed to neutralize and eliminate hazardous materials, such as chemicals and toxins.
- They play a crucial role in ensuring a safe and healthy working environment.

Innovative Cleaning Agents
In conjunction with automated cleaning systems, innovative cleaning agents have also emerged as a result of technological advancements. These agents are formulated using state-of-the-art ingredients and techniques, offering superior cleaning performance while minimizing the negative impact on the environment.
One notable development in cleaning agents is the use of nanotechnology. Nanoparticles are integrated into cleaning solutions, enhancing their effectiveness in removing stubborn stains, grease, and dirt. These nanoparticles can penetrate microscopic crevices, ensuring a thorough clean that surpasses traditional cleaning methods.
Furthermore, innovative cleaning agents are designed to be eco-friendly, reducing the reliance on harmful chemicals. They are formulated with biodegradable ingredients that break down easily, minimizing their impact on ecosystems and water sources. By adopting these agents, businesses can contribute to a more sustainable future while maintaining high cleanliness standards.

When dealing with industrial cleaning solutions, it is crucial to prioritize safety measures and compliance. This ensures a secure working environment and adherence to regulatory standards. Below we highlight key aspects related to safety and compliance in industrial cleaning.
Personal Protective Equipment
- Wear appropriate PPE for handling chemicals
- Include goggles, gloves, and protective clothing
- Ensure proper fitting and maintenance of PPE
Regulatory Standards
- Comply with OSHA guidelines for chemical handling
- Follow EPA regulations for waste disposal
- Stay updated on local safety laws and regulations
